Veles Weather in January

Thinking of visiting Veles in January? Expect low temperatures reaching 7°C (45°F) during the day, dropping to -3°C (27°F) at night, with some snow/rainfall likely.

Rainfall in Veles in January

On average, there are about 10 days with snow/rain during this month, averaging 48 mm (1.9 in). The rainfall pattern this month is fairly balanced. Showers tend to be moderate rather than extreme.

Temperature in Veles in January

January in Veles brings low temperatures, with highs of 7°C (45°F) and nights around -3°C (27°F). The month of January belongs to the winter season. It stays cool throughout the day, so warm layers are a good idea from morning to evening. With overnight lows of -3°C (27°F), temperatures fall below freezing at night. An extra thick blanket can make a real difference if your accommodation runs cold. It is the coldest month of the year, so be sure to pack proper winter clothing for the conditions.Pack accordingly with warm clothes.

Sunshine in Veles in January

The month is characterized by fewer sunny days, with roughly 84 hours hours of sunshine. Ideal for those who prefer a cooler, cloudier climate.

Veles historical weather extremes in January

According to our 29 years of weather records for Veles, the following extremes were recorded between 1996 and 2025.

  • Veles recorded its highest January temperature of 19°C (66°F) on January 1, 2010.
  • Veles registered its coldest January night on January 8, 2017, with temperatures dropping to -21°C (-6°F).
